Rent in Mataró vs Palma
Barcelona · Catalunya — Illes Balears · Illes Balears · INE data 2026
Renting in Palma is 7% cheaper than in Mataró. The difference is €56/month — a saving of €672 per year.
€875/month in Mataró vs €819/month in Palma. National average: €648/month.
Context
Mataró (Catalunya) and Palma (Illes Balears) represent two rental markets from different Spanish autonomous communities. Palma is the more affordable option, saving €56/month compared to Mataró. Unemployment in Mataró (9.5%) is higher than in Palma (4.3%), which may affect rental demand and purchasing power. On the rent trend, Palma records an annual change of +3.4%, the more pronounced of the two.

Where is it better to rent?
In terms of rent, Palma is the more affordable option at €819/month, 7% less than Mataró (€875/month). Living in Palma saves €672 per year compared to Mataró.
